Ormat Industries (TASE:ORMT) announced to the TASE today that Sierra Pacific Power Company has signed an agreement with ORNI 7, an indirect subsidiary of Ormat Nevada, Inc., for ORNI 7 to supply 20 megawatts of renewable power to Sierra Pacific.

The power will be generated by geothermal energy from ORNI 7's Galena Geothermal 1 plant at Steamboat, south of Reno, Nevada.

The contract is for a 20-year period, as of the date that commercial operations commence. ORNI 7 is expected to begin supplying the energy to Sierra Pacific by 2006.
